1. The Role of Winds in Wildfire Spread

Strong winds act as one of the primary factors in the rapid spread of wildfires. These gusts can push flames into new areas, causing fires to jump across roads, rivers, and other natural firebreaks. The winds can also carry embers into residential neighborhoods, igniting new fires far from the main blaze.

2. The Santa Ana Winds: A Key Factor in Wildfires

In Southern California, the Santa Ana winds are a major contributor to wildfire activity. These winds, which typically occur in the fall and early winter months, can reach speeds of up to 60 miles per hour, driving fires across vast areas at alarming speeds. The dry, hot conditions that accompany these winds create a perfect storm for wildfires to ignite and spread uncontrollably.

3. Firefighting Challenges: Limited Access and Dangerous Terrain

When powerful winds are in play, firefighters face challenges in accessing certain areas. Strong gusts can create dangerous conditions, particularly in remote, hilly terrain. Winds can make it impossible for firefighters to use aerial resources like helicopters and planes, which are crucial for containing large fires.

Additionally, the unpredictable nature of wind patterns can cause firefighters to reassess their strategies constantly, making on-the-ground firefighting efforts both physically and mentally demanding.

4. Increased Risk to Homes and Communities

One of the most significant risks posed by high winds is the threat to homes and communities. Winds can push flames toward residential neighborhoods, often without much warning. Firefighters must prioritize evacuation efforts and protect properties using firebreaks and defensive tactics like backburning to prevent fires from spreading into populated areas.

5. Use of Aerial Resources: Limited by Wind Conditions

Firefighters rely on aircraft to help fight large fires by dropping water and fire retardant. However, high winds can significantly affect the ability of these aircraft to operate safely. When winds exceed safe operating speeds, these aircraft are grounded, leaving firefighters to rely more heavily on ground-based operations, which are far slower and less effective.

7. Fire Behavior Modeling: Predicting Wind-driven Fires

To improve their response strategies, fire teams are increasingly using sophisticated technology to model fire behavior. These models take into account wind patterns, terrain, and fuel sources (like dry brush) to predict how and where fires will spread. However, winds can be unpredictable, and these models are not always accurate, making the work of firefighters much more difficult.

8. Firefighting Tools and Technology

In addition to traditional firefighting techniques, modern technology plays a key role in helping to fight wind-driven wildfires. Drones equipped with thermal imaging are used to map the spread of fires and identify hotspots. Ground-based firefighting teams also use advanced communication systems to stay connected, allowing them to coordinate efforts even in the most challenging of environments.
